Show HN: Free Xcode Extension for GitHub Copilot and Codeium
CoderKit is a free Xcode extension integrating GitHub Copilot and Codeium, offering AI code autocompletion, real-time suggestions, keyboard shortcuts for accepting or rejecting suggestions, and synchronized color themes.
CoderKit has been launched as a free Xcode extension that integrates GitHub Copilot and Codeium, allowing users to utilize AI-powered code autocompletion directly within Xcode. This extension eliminates the need for copy-pasting by providing real-time suggestions as users type. It is available for free to those with a Codeium Individual account, although it is not officially affiliated with either Codeium or GitHub Copilot. Key features include the ability to accept suggestions by pressing the tab key or reject them with the ESC key, enhancing the coding experience. Additionally, CoderKit offers synchronization of color themes with Xcode to ensure visual consistency. More features are expected to be added in the future.
